Output 340833531c3b78b7c57354b02168da357dbcdcf4307f7db48ed6fd359d15776e:8

value
19000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0dea1368550acc2614da74cda3e1ad29bbe6cd7 OP_EQUAL
address
3NC1z6hpf7emoEV2HSXx2JHgtHDqa5Hh4R
transaction
340833531c3b78b7c57354b02168da357dbcdcf4307f7db48ed6fd359d15776e
spent
true